Under Wyoming law, a person is not culpable for criminal conduct if, at the time of the offense, a mental illness caused the accused to lose appreciation for their actions.

Data from the US Substance Abuse and Mental Health Agency (SAMHSA) suggests 20 percent of American adults — 44.5 million people — experienced some sort of mental illness over the last year.
